South Korean auto-maker Hyundai has released the first sketch images of its upcoming Elite i20 based crossover i20 Active, not long after the completely revealing spy shots of the vehicle emerged online.

Hyundai also confirmed that the new i20 Active crossover will make its India debut in March. Based on the 'Fluidic Sculpture 2.0 design language, the new i20 Active has been styled and designed at Hyundai Motor's Design Centre in Russelsheim, Germany, reported NDTV.

The car, which has been spied in the country numerous times with the latest one being undisguised, is expected to get plastic-cladding, roof-railing and side-body cladding. From a visual stand point, the front facia of the new i20 Active is likely to get new front grille with projector headlamps daytime running lights LED and fog lights and new front grille. At the back, the i20 Active is likely to flaunt new bumper with circular reflectors, roof spoiler, plastic claddings and new i20 Active badge.

The powerplant of the vehicle is question is yet to be known. However, the rumours on the web indicate the current Elite i20's 1.2 litre petrol engine and 1.4 litre CRDi diesel motor.

The petrol engine of Elite i20 has the capacity to churn out 83PS power and a peak torque of 114Nm and the diesel motor generates 90PS power and a peak torque of 220Nm. The transmission is likely to come from 5-speed manual transmission for petrol and 6-speed manual gearbox for diesel.

Hyundai i20 Active will be squared off against Toyota Etios Cross, Fiat Avventura and Volkswagen Polo Cross in the crossover segment is likely to get a price tag in the range of ₹6-8 lakh.
